Developing Teaching & Learning Materials 1

Today we will be looking at... Simplifying text Making & adapting worksheets Resource Room tour and exercise Ideas for exercises using learner profile 2

Simplifying Text Reduce & keep vocabulary simple Avoid idioms Break long sentences to shorter Use active voice Limit the length Larger font Use photos or illustrations 3

Making & Adapting Worksheets Exact purpose Think about learner Layout Do not cover too much 4

Making & Adapting Worksheets ASK: What is the purpose of the worksheet? Who are you making the worksheet for? Use clear font, large size, well spaced. Use headings, subheadings, bold, underline Do not cover too many things. 5

Ideas for Exercises Comprehension – verbal or written Cloze Exercises – helps with vocab & spelling Spellings – choose just a few Writing – language experience, letters, filling forms Word Puzzles – make your own 6

Martin Martin is a 47 year old taxi driver who wants to improve his reading and writing but, specifically, he wants to learn how to read the Dublin City Street Guide. In order to achieve this, he will need to develop many skills first. 8

Developing Materials Always try to think about the skills learners need to develop and match it to the materials and activities you choose. 9
